JAIPUR: This polling booth, the highest in Rajasthan, literally shouts out every vote cast from atop a hill.

Tucked away at a height of 4,921 feet, a primary school at the small village of Uttraj in Sirohi district near Mount Abu, is the highest polling booth in the state. Teams trek 4km of hilly terrain to reach it. Its 325-strong electorate has many from the nearby Shergaon village, who walk 5km to vote.

“Special instructions have been issued for this polling booth. Only young and energetic officers are posted here. The area is out of mobile network coverage, so one of our workers climbs a hilltop to give instructions to start the mock poll or give the information on voter turnout,” says returning officer, Ravindra Goswami.


With no roads, medical or mobile phone facility, polling officers climb down from Guru Shikhar range, the highest peak of Rajasthan, to reach here a day before election. Climbing down takes half an hour but returning uphill to Guru Shikhar takes around two hours.

Equally challenging is the voters’ task. Half the voters from Shergaon arrive in Uttraj a night before polling day and return to their village the next day after casting their vote.

After completion of polling, the 11-member polling team armed with torches, leaves the village at 5pm. The area plunges into darkness soon and the journey back is in the dark, through terrain frequented by black bears and leopards. Sticks are the poll team’s defence weapons. “Local workers carry the EVMs. The view from the village is beautiful but life there is difficult,” says Goswami.
